About The Organisation

The Australian Education Research Organisation (AERO) is Australia’s national education evidence body. AERO is working towards excellent and equitable outcomes for all children and young people by generating and making high-quality evidence accessible and enhancing the use of evidence in Australian education.

AERO is bringing together people who are passionate about evidence-informed policy and practice for schools and early childhood services. Our team is collegial, creative and committed to fulfilling AERO’s potential to make an impact. We value agile thinkers who can help shape AERO as a new, dynamic organisation, and team players who enjoy working across projects and in diverse, interdisciplinary teams. Many of our people have ongoing connections to research, policy and practice organisations, helping us to bridge the gap between evidence generation and translation.

Purpose of the role

The role undertakes policy analysis / research to support policymakers and key stakeholders in using evidence effectively.

Through rigorous analysis and strategic collaboration, the position supports informed decision-making and system improvement within the education sector.

Accountabilities:

  • Conduct policy research and analysis, including investigating and analysing issues and opportunities relating to early childhood education and care.
  • Implement strategies to maximise the influence of AERO’s research on system programs and policies.
  • Develop high quality policy advice on a wide variety of issues in education, including ECEC, schools, child and student outcomes, and evidence use in practice.
  • Prepare discussion papers, submissions, and briefs to inform decision making.
  • Monitor emerging issues within the policy environment to contribute to timely updates and reviews that inform AERO’s key initiatives and projects.
  • Collaborate across the Strategic Engagement & Implementation (ECEC) team with the timely delivery of external projects, which may include working with team members to establish efficient processes.
